Port Arthur Icon of the Mother of God welcomed at St. Catherine the Great Martyr Church

Prior to the celebration of the All Night Vigil on Saturday evening, July 1, 2006, Archimandrite Zacchaeus, Dean, and the faithful clergy and laity of St. Catherine the Great Martyr Church welcomed the wonderworking copy of the Port Arthur Icon of the Feast of the Theotokos to the church.

The holy image was greeted with the singing of the Troparion and Kontakion and the Magnification. Immediately following the festal greeting, the All Night Vigil began, during which an Akathist hymn to the Icon was sung by all in the temple. With the blessing of His Holiness, Patriarch ALEKSY of Moscow and All Russia and His Beatitude, Metropolitan HERMAN of All America and Canada, the icon will be available for veneration at St. Catherine the Great Martyr Church until July 21, 2006.
